Phantom Wallet is removing two networks from its app. Monad disappears on August 26, 2026, Sui on September 24, 2026. Anyone holding a balance there will no longer see it in Phantom afterwards. That does not mean the funds are gone: the coins stay on their blockchain, and you can reach them from another wallet with the same recovery phrase. You still have to act, because the convenient route through the app is only open until each cut-off date. Both announcements arrived within a few weeks of one another and affect different numbers of investors. The Monad deadline is the tighter one, while the Sui deadline concerns the older network: SUI has been running on mainnet since 2023, whereas Monad only launched its own in November 2025. This article sorts out what happens on which date, which two routes are left to you, and where a simple move accidentally turns into a taxable sale. Phantom Wallet and Sui: what ends on September 24 Phantom published the decision on August 24, 2026 at 01:01 UTC through the @phantom account on X.
